Job description

Position Description:

We are looking for an experienced Software Architect – Payments to join our team and play a key role in designing, maintaining, and evolving critical payment solutions. You will work at the intersection of architecture, software engineering, and payment operations, helping ensure the reliability, scalability, and regulatory compliance of payment platforms supporting domestic and international payment processing.
This role is ideal for someone with a strong technical background, excellent problem-solving skills, and a solid understanding of modern payment ecosystems.

Salary range: 4500-5500 Euro (gross).
